The desert climate here is tough on garage doors. Summer temperatures regularly hit 115°F or higher, which causes metal components to expand and puts extra stress on springs, cables, and opener motors. That heat also dries out weather seals and can warp wooden doors. Meanwhile, dust storms and occasional heavy rains create their own problems. Springs tend to fail faster here than in cooler climates (expect 7 to 9 years of life, not the 10 some manufacturers claim). Garage door opener sensors get covered in fine desert dust, causing doors to reverse unexpectedly or refuse to close.

We see the same issues repeatedly in Indio garage door service calls: broken torsion springs (the number one emergency), worn rollers that make doors sound like freight trains, frayed cables ready to snap, and photo eye sensors knocked out of alignment. These aren't just inconveniences. A broken spring means you're stuck inside or outside, and a snapped cable can cause a door to crash down dangerously.

Our most common service is spring replacement, and for good reason. When a torsion spring breaks (usually with a loud bang early in the morning), your door won't open or will only lift a few inches. We carry high-cycle springs rated for desert conditions and can typically replace both springs within an hour of arrival. We always replace both springs even if only one broke, because the second one is under the same stress and will fail soon.

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install and service L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units, including the newer models with battery backup and smartphone connectivity. If your opener is over 12 years old or lacks safety sensors, replacement makes more sense than repair. Modern openers are quieter, safer, and more reliable in extreme heat.

Cable and roller repair keeps doors running smoothly and safely. Frayed cables need immediate replacement before they snap. Worn rollers cause binding, noise, and uneven door movement. We also handle full door replacement when repairs no longer make financial sense, offering insulated steel doors that stand up to desert conditions and improve your garage's temperature control.

Preventive maintenance catches problems before they become emergencies. Request a maintenance quote for any Indio ZIP code. Our tune-up service includes spring adjustment, roller inspection, track alignment, opener testing, and lubrication of all moving parts. It typically extends your door's life by several years.

How much does spring replacement cost in Indio?

Standard torsion spring replacement for a two-car garage typically runs $225 to $295 depending on spring size and door weight. That includes both springs, installation, full door balance testing, and warranty on parts and labor. Larger or custom doors may cost more due to specialty springs.
